Snorkel-Palooza 2026 on the Blue Ridge Ranger District
The Chattahoochee-Oconee National Forest invites families to the first Snorkel-Palooza at the Toccoa River Sandy Bottoms Recreation Area. This free event, open to all ages 8 and up, is designed to introduce youth and adults to aquatic ecosystems and outdoor recreation in a fun and supportive environment.
Saturday, August 22, 2026
10:00 a.m. to 2:00 p.m.
Toccoa River Sandy Bottoms Recreation Area, Old Dial Rd Morganton, GA
There will be a snorkeling station set up as well as an aquatic habitat discovery station for viewing macroinvertebrates. The U.S. Forest Service will provide wetsuits, masks, snorkels, changing stations, and snorkeling instruction.
Participants who wish to snorkel should bring a bathing suit and water shoes. Shoes and wetsuit use are required for snorkeling participation. No flip flops will be allowed.
Snorkeling sessions will start every hour on the hour from 10am to 1pm (event ends at 2pm). There is a maximum of 24 snorkeling participants at one time. The sessions will be filled on first come first served basis.
The aquatic habitat discovery station will run continuously throughout the day and does not have a participation limit. If a snorkeling session is full, you can attend the aquatic habitat discovery station while waiting for the next available snorkeling session.
Participants can print and pre-sign the liability waiver and photo release form or register at the event. A parent or legal guardian must complete a snorkeling liability waiver and photo release form for each participant prior to participating in the event.
